Std. shove?

villain folded to a three bet from the biggest beside him in the previous hand.....nothing really else.....

is it just a jam? go and go? 3bet call/fold? flat?


Poker Stars, $50 + $5 NL Hold'em Tournament, 1,500/3,000 Blinds, 300 Ante, 8 Players

Yoda (SB): 75,808
BB: 77,519
UTG: 110,315
UTG+1: 120,612
MP1: 146,134
MP2: 79,410
CO: 99,831
BTN: 50,590

Pre-Flop: (6,900) 9 9 dealt to Yoda (SB)
UTG folds, UTG+1 raises to 6,122, 4 folds, Yoda

ummmm ya, not sure what math school you went to, but I don't think his raise was 3X. Regardless, I don't like flatting cus there are very few flops we like, and we are not deep enough to set mine obv. Plus, villian will most likely cbet, and we will feel lost.

I think I just jam it in tbh. But not sure how great that is....
